    Who says you have to miss out on the best mac and cheese when you’re eating plant-based? With so many varieties of plant-based cheese alternatives on the market, there’s really no reason you have to skip out on this classic meal, which can be whipped up so quickly into a satisfying, hearty dish the whole family will enjoy (it’s kid-friendly too!). Though you can make your own plant-based cheese using cashews and almonds, this recipe for vegan mac and cheese relies upon packaged vegan cheese shreds, which I keep on hand for many favorite recipes.

    Vegan Mac and Cheese with Peas

    It makes this recipe for easy Vegan Mac and Cheese with Peas recipe a go-to, as you can stock all of these ingredients in your pantry and freezer for a quick meal you can get into the oven in just about 10 minutes with only 7 ingredients to make a rich, creamy baked mac and cheese. Though you can skip the baking part of this recipe to serve this delicious meal right from the pot! Pair it with a crisp green salad, like this Greek Salad, and you’re all set! This version of mac and cheese uses vegan mozzarella shreds, but you can also swap out Cheddar style. And make this recipe gluten-free by using gluten-free noodles and breadcrumbs.

    Vegan Mac and Cheese with Peas



    • Author:
      The Plant-Powered Dietitian

    • Total Time:
      53 minutes

    • Yield:
      10 servings 1x

    • Diet:
      Vegan

    Description

    Get this easy, classic Vegan Mac and Cheese with Peas in the oven in under 10 minutes with 7 ingredients, based on simple items you can stock in your fridge and pantry.


    Macaroni:

    • 4 quarts water
    • 1 (16-ounce package) elbow macaroni

    White Cheese Sauce:

    • 1 quart (4 cups) plant-based milk, plain, unsweetened (i.e., soymilk, oat milk, almond milk)
    • 3 tablespoons cornstarch
    • 2 tablespoons vegan margarine
    • 3 cups plant-based, shredded mozzarella cheese (i.e., Daiya, Violife, Follow Your Heart)
    • ¼ teaspoon salt (optional)
    • ½ teaspoon white pepper

    Peas, Topping:

    • 1 cup frozen peas, thawed
    • 1 ½ tablespoons breadcrumbs, vegan


    Instructions

    1. Add the water to a large pot, cover, and bring to a boil. Add macaroni, and cook over medium heat until al dente stage, according to package directions (about 7-8 minutes). Remove from stove, and drain in a colander.
    2. While pasta is cooking, preheat oven to 375 F and start preparing white cheese sauce.
    3. To make White Cheese Sauce: Add plant-based milk to a medium pot, and stir in cornstarch with a whisk, until smooth. Place on medium heat, add margarine, and cook, stirring with whisk, until thickened and bubbling (about 4 minutes). Add cheese, salt, and white pepper, and stir until smooth (about 2-3 minutes). Remove from heat.
    4. Combine cooked, drained macaroni, peas, and white cheese sauce together in a large mixing bowl.
    5. Spray a 9 x 13-inch baking dish with non-stick cooking spray, and pour the macaroni and cheese mixture into the baking dish, spreading evenly. Sprinkle evenly with breadcrumbs.
    6. Place in oven, and bake, uncovered, for about 30-35 minutes, until golden brown.
    7. Makes 10 servings (about 1 cup each).

    Notes

    To make this recipe gluten-free use gluten-free macaroni and plant-based cheese.

    You can skip the baking stage (steps 5-10) and serve this creamy mac and cheese right out of the pot, if you are in a rush.
